Ayu DVD Region Help

I'm shopping for Ayu's concert dvds and most of them say Region 2 or Region 3 and there aren't any Region 1s (USA, etc). I wanted to play them on my computer if I bought them so would they still have to be Region 1?

Since the DVD Region code for USA is 1, unless you have a region-free player, you cannot play Region 2/3 DVDs. Some DVD players in the computer can play DVDs of any region though, like VLC Media Player for me.

Btw Region 2 DVDs are for the Japan versions and Region 3 DVDs are the Hong Kong / Taiwan Versions.

EDIT: Another alternative is to "hack" your DVD player to make it region-free, lol. You can find guides in the internet

Generally, a computer will ask you if you want to change the region if you put in a DVD with a different region code. It can do this like three or four times before you're stuck in the last region you changed it too.

Most DVD players can be hacked by putting in a simple code to make it Region 0 (which plays everything)

http://www.videohelp.com/dvdhacks

Search your DVD player here (in detail, so not just "Toshiba" but also the specific type).

Once you've found your type, be sure to read all comments, and you'll find your answers there the instructions are usually pretty basic, like "open your DVD tray, press the following buttons and press 0 (to make it Region 0).
